| Abstract | Abstract Research has shown that alternating the routes in wireless sensor networks, can extend the network’s lifetime and increase communication savings. Many proposed data dissemination protocols, however, establish paths that guide data on a hop-level basis from sources to sinks. In this paper, we explain why such a tight-coupling (between the data dissemination and data routing) may be desired, even when a locationbased addressing scheme may be available; and describe a novel locationbased publish/subscribe protocol that offers support for the transparent operation of resource-aware routing protocols. Our protocol offers a trade-off between shared event dissemination paths (that can increase communication efficiency) and support for resource-awareness (that allows freedom of notification routing from the publishers to the subscribers). |
